Step-by-Step Instructions for Orange Shortbread Cookies
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a large mixing bowl, combine softened unsalted butter with both powdered and granulated sugars. Beat on medium speed for about 3-5 minutes until light and fluffy.
- Mix in the zest of 2 oranges and 1 teaspoon of vanilla extract into the creamed mixture. Blend well on low speed.
- Whisk together the all-purpose flour and salt in a separate bowl. Gradually add to the wet ingredients while mixing on low speed until a dough forms.
- Scoop tablespoon-sized portions of the dough and roll into balls. Place on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, spacing them about 2 inches apart. Flatten each ball to about ½-inch thickness.
- Bake the cookies for 12-15 minutes until golden around the edges but soft in the center.
- Remove from the oven and let sit on the baking sheet for about 5 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es
Store c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days. They also freeze beautifully for up to 3 months.
